Is 392 915 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 392 915 is about 626.829.

Thus, the square root of 392 915 is not an integer, and therefore 392 915 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 392 915?

The square of a number (here 392 915) is the result of the product of this number (392 915) by itself (i.e., 392 915 × 392 915); the square of 392 915 is sometimes called "raising 392 915 to the power 2", or "392 915 squared".

The square of 392 915 is 154 382 197 225 because 392 915 × 392 915 = 392 9152 = 154 382 197 225.

As a consequence, 392 915 is the square root of 154 382 197 225.
